Job Summary

Manage and oversee closely held and other nonmarketable assets within fiduciary structures, including trusts, estates, and foundations. Execute day-to-day portfolio management by evaluating, monitoring, and administering a portfolio of low- to moderate-complexity interests (e.g., LPs, LLCs, private corporations). Support valuations, investment reviews, and transactions, while ensuring fiduciary, regulatory, and risk compliance through cross-functional collaboration and accurate operational execution.

Key Responsibilities

  • •Manage a portfolio of closely held business interests, supporting investment reviews, valuations, and ongoing monitoring.
  • •Analyze financial statements, company performance, and industry trends to assess risk and determine asset value.
  • •Support corporate actions and transactions, including proxy votes, reorganizations, and asset sale transactions.
  • •Communicate with clients, trust officers, and professional advisors regarding asset performance and administrative updates.
  • •Ensure adherence to governing documents, fiduciary standards, and regulatory requirements; escalate risks or issues as appropriate.

Key Requirements

  • •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field, or equivalent work experience.
  • •Minimum 5 years of relevant experience in commercial credit, business analysis, trust administration, or a similar field.
  • •Ability to interpret financial statements to support valuation of privately held business interests.
  • •Experience supporting management of investment portfolios or financial assets.
  • •Strong organizational skills to manage multiple priorities and deadlines.

Company Brief

Fifth Third Bancorp
Fifth Third Bancorp is a diversified bank holding company offering consumer, commercial, and wealth management services. Through its banking subsidiaries, it provides deposits, lending, treasury management, payments, and investment solutions across the Midwest and Southeast.
